dc.description.abstractThe drug cost is more difficult to control than any other medical care cost and, moreover, it is not so easy to stabilize the insurance finance by controlling it, The drug cost increase related to the
medical insurance can be contained, in the long run, by the separation of dispensary from medical practice and, in the short run, by the strict selection of drugs covered under the medical insurance
and the improvement of management as well as disclosure of drug prices. For the former, the revision
of medical law, the establishment of medical care delivery system, the presence of pharmacy in
rural areas, the change in attitude toward drugs related to medical insurance, and the public education are necessary. For the latter, the reduction of existing price differences among medicaments of the
identical component and content, the restriction of the use of the OTC medicaments and mixed compound,
and the promotion of hospital-prepared medicaments which are cheaper than those supplied by
pharmaceutical companies are necessary.
